Peter Sollett is a filmmaker with a keen eye for capturing the complexities of youth and the human experience. From his breakthrough debut Raising Victor Vargas to the heartwarming coming-of-age story Nick and Norah's Infinite Playlist, Sollett demonstrates a talent for crafting intimate, character-driven narratives that resonate with audiences. Sollett's filmography is marked by a distinctive, naturalistic style that eschews flashy techniques in favor of grounded, emotionally nuanced storytelling. His camera lingers on the small, everyday moments that shape his characters, allowing their humanity to shine through. Whether exploring the challenges of first love or the search for identity, Sollett's films are characterized by an empathetic, non-judgmental approach that gives voice to the joys and struggles of young people navigating the complexities of life. In addition to his acclaimed feature films, Sollett has also made significant contributions to the world of short-form cinema, curating the acclaimed anthology Cinema16: American Short Films. This project showcased the work of up-and-coming filmmakers, further cementing Sollett's reputation as a champion of independent and innovative storytelling. With his latest film, the heavy metal-infused coming-of-age tale Metal Lords, Sollett continues to demonstrate his versatility and his commitment to crafting compassionate, relatable narratives that resonate with audiences of all ages.
